一百里面的质数有哪些

1个回答
青岛英茂汇1
2023-03-15 · 专注知识领域问答1。
青岛英茂汇1
向TA提问
展开全部
2、3、5、7、11、13、17、19、23、29、31、37、41、43、47、53、59、61、67、71、73、79、83、89、97。
当数大于10之后,质素的结尾均以1、3、7、9结尾。因为大于10以后,以0、2、4、6、8结尾的数均能被2整除,以5结尾的数均能够被5整除,就只剩下以1、3、7、9结尾的质数了。从5开始,质数均分布在6的倍数附近(左右),比如12、18、24、30等附近均有质数。
所以100以内的质数共有25个,分别是2、3、5、7、11、13、17、19、23、29、31、37、41、43、47、53、59、61、67、71、73、79、83、89、97。
质数能用于加密算法的原因:
这个问题就要涉及到大数的质因数分解。如果把一个由较小的两个质数相乘得到一个合数,将其分解成两个质数(除了1和自身的组合之外)很容易,例如,51的两个质因数为3和17。然而,如果两个很大的质数相乘之后得到一个非常大的合数,想要逆过来把该数分解成两个质数非常困难。
例如,511883,分解成两个质因数之后为557和919,2538952327(超过25亿),分解成两个质因数之后为29179和87013,这个难度明显要比上一个数大得多。
一直以来,质数的研究被认为只有纯数学上的意义,实际并没有什么价值。直到上个世纪70年代,麻省理工学院(MIT)的三位数学家李维斯特、萨莫尔和阿德曼共同提出了一种公开密钥加密算法,也就是后来被广泛应用于银行加密的RSA算法,人们才认识到了质数的巨大作用。

下载百度知道APP,抢鲜体验
使用百度知道APP,立即抢鲜体验。你的手机镜头里或许有别人想知道的答案。
扫描二维码下载
×

类别

我们会通过消息、邮箱等方式尽快将举报结果通知您。

说明

0/200

提交
取消